Bracknell's mass vaccination centre at Waitrose HQ is operating at full capacity.

It is no longer offering walk-ins due to a surge in demand.

Bracknell & District Primary Care Network have told residents not to visit the site unless they have a booking.

In a statement online, they said: "Following the Prime Ministers announcement, your local NHS and its partners are working extremely hard to roll out the COVID-19 booster vaccination programme to our communities.

"We are working really hard to create as many vaccination appointments as possible, and all patients will be invited for their booster dose at the right time. Please bear with us. In order to be able to vaccinate our own local community population as priority, we will not be offering walk in appointments or appointments via the National Booking System which are open to anyone.

"We will contact you by phone or by text. If you want to see what other options are available at alternative sites, please use the National Booking System or call 119.
